My Project
Flexible seating options will provide our students with choice and control within their learning environment. It will give them a chance to move and be comfortable as they focus and learn. Our students will use the ball seats and wobble cushions every day during our small and large group instruction.
When students are given control of their seating, their focus is improved and they are better able to attain the skills they are learning.
During small groups, our students improve their fine motor skills, enrich their literacy skills, and enhance their math skills. They practice cutting, drawing, creating, and writing. They learn the letters and make the letters using different materials and listen to and discuss books. The students practice counting, making patterns, and learning about numbers.
During literacy and math large instruction on the carpet, they may be given a choice of seating. This will give them the opportunity to appropriately move as needed in order to focus on the teacher and the skill being taught.
